## CI hiccup: Harrowlink gateway tests flaking

Hey folks — if the Harrowlink telemetry gateway suite fails on the "tractor heartbeat" step, it's almost always the simulator container starting slow, not your code. Re-run the job once before panicking. If it fails twice, check that the fixture feed for the Oxhollow test farm hasn't rotated. When filing a flake report, include the runner name, the failing stage, and the build identifier, which the pipeline prints right after this line.

pipeline stamp: htk4_66df

- [ ] Key ceremony, step 4 (Pinwright policy signing): Confirm the dependency-pin manifest is frozen — exact versions only, no ranges, hashes verified against the Caldergate mirror. Two officers witness the signing of the manifest key. Exceptions to pinning require a waiver logged before the ceremony, not after. Once witnesses confirm, the escrow clerk unseals the backup card by entering the recovery passphrase, which is:

strongbox words: holax-rusax-jorath-aldeth

As part of reviewing the Lanternjaw platform, note that the Kestrel (Java) and Mosswing (Go) SDKs are held to strict feature parity: every release gates on a shared conformance suite covering auth flows, retry semantics, and payload signing. Divergences are tracked in the parity ledger and must be resolved within one release cycle. Both SDKs authenticate to the internal Drayhall conformance service using the key below.

app token of fajop-fahif = qvz4-AnML

Finance Review Summary — For Incoming Director

The Lumivault Plus tier launched mid-quarter. Uptake: 4,100 subscribers, above forecast. Margin per seat strong; churn negligible so far. Support costs slightly elevated, expected to normalize. Pricing holds through year-end. No discounting planned. One strategic consideration follows below.

management briefing: Headcount on the Belix team goes from 60 to 93 by the end of November. Gross margin on Belix came in at 23 percent against a plan of 47 percent.